The three-day food festival is scheduled for July 21-23, according to its website.

, the Bite of Seattle is set to return to Seattle Center this July.. The Bite was canceled in 2020 and 2021 due to the COVID-19 pandemic; organizers did not provide details as to why the festival was canceled in 2022.

The food festival began in 1982 at Green Lake Park, and has averaged 400,000 visitors over three days at Seattle Center over the years. In addition to the hundreds of food and specialty vendors, the Bite of Seattle features dozens of live bands, as well as cook-off battles, live cooking demos, and more.
